Equine Hoof Biomechanics Wet Lab

 

Dr. Ramon Batalla

DMV, APF-I

Dr. Scott Morrison

DVM, APF

 

Lectures

1st Lecture: Foundations of Distal Limb Biomechanics. - Dr. Ramon Batalla

2nd Lecture: Managing the negative palmar angle / long toe/ low bone angle foot. - Dr. Scott Morrison

3rd Lecture: Navicular disease - Diagnosis and management. - Dr. Scott Morrison

4th Lecture: Management of the club foot. - Dr. Ramon Batalla

Wet Labs

Station #1: Navicular & long toe biomechanics - Dr. Scott Morrison

Station #2: Club foot management. - Dr. Ramon Batalla

Station #3: Podiatry Essentials
